Treating Upset Tummy At Home

Dysentery is one big trouble. Untreated dysentery leaves a person weak, with aching rectum, often accompanied by acute pain in stomach. There are several factors which may lead to dysentery.

These include bacterial infection, emotional distress, food intolerance, lactose intolerance or stomach flue (also called as viral gastroenteritis).

Prevention is better than cure. Therefore, it is advisable to prevent disturbance in bowel movements by sticking to certain rules and regulations. Always maintain good hygienic habits. Always wash your hands well (for 30 seconds at least) with a good antibacterial soap.

Do not bring hands in contact with mouth frequently. While using public toilet, avoid letting skin come in contact with any objects. Always drink filtered water and drink it as much as you can. Water is a natural detoxifier. It will help body get rid of any possible infection.
